Product Overview

Category

The JANTX1N4487US belongs to the category of semiconductor devices, specifically a high-reliability, high-power Zener diode.

Use

It is commonly used in applications where precise voltage regulation and protection against voltage spikes are required, such as in power supplies, voltage regulators, and surge protectors.

Characteristics

  • High reliability and stability
  • Precise voltage regulation
  • High-power handling capability
  • Low reverse leakage current

Package

The JANTX1N4487US is typically available in a hermetically sealed glass package, providing protection against environmental factors and ensuring long-term reliability.

Essence

The essence of the JANTX1N4487US lies in its ability to maintain a constant voltage across its terminals, even when subjected to varying currents and temperatures.

Working Principles

The JANTX1N4487US operates based on the principle of the Zener effect, where it maintains a constant voltage drop across its terminals by allowing current to flow in reverse bias at a specific voltage.
